Factors to Consider When Choosing Healthy Baking Supplies For School

Selecting healthy baking supplies for school involves considering dietary restrictions, nutritional content, ease of use, and flavor preferences. The right choice depends on whether you prioritize allergen safety, low sugar, organic ingredients, or simplicity in preparation. Below, I’ll break down key considerations to help you match products with your child’s needs and your values.

Dietary Restrictions and Safety

Start by identifying any food allergies or sensitivities. Gluten-free, nut-free, and allergy-conscious options ensure safety and peace of mind during school hours. For children with multiple allergies, choosing products with transparent ingredient lists and certifications is essential.

Nutritional Content and Sugar Levels

Look for snacks with low added sugars, preferably sweetened with natural substitutes like monk fruit or erythritol. Hidden vegetables and organic ingredients boost nutrition without adding unnecessary calories or preservatives. Consider how the snack fits into overall dietary goals.

Convenience and Portability

For busy mornings, individually wrapped, easy-to-carry options like granola bites or bite-sized cookies are ideal. Ease of preparation also matters; mixes that only require water or minimal ingredients save time and reduce mess.

Flavor and Texture Preferences

Flavor variety influences whether children are happy with the snack. While richer, sweeter options may be more satisfying, they often come with higher sugar content. Balance flavor preferences with health benefits to find the best fit for your family.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are these snacks suitable for children with food allergies?

Most of the products featured are designed with allergy safety in mind. The MadeGood cookies and granola bites are nut-free and gluten-free, making them suitable for children with common allergies. However, always check ingredient labels for specific allergen information, as cross-contamination can occur.

Can these snacks be prepared in advance?

Yes, many of these options are ready to eat or require minimal preparation. The Lakanto muffin mix can be baked in advance, while granola bites and cookies are pre-packaged for immediate consumption. This makes them convenient choices for busy school mornings or packed lunches.

Are these snacks low in sugar?

Most options prioritize reduced sugar content, using natural sweeteners like monk fruit or erythritol. The granola bites are particularly low in sugar, making them suitable for children on low-sugar diets. Still, always check nutrition labels to confirm sugar levels meet your standards.

Do these products contain artificial ingredients or preservatives?

The selected products focus on natural, organic ingredients with minimal preservatives. The granola bites and muffin mix are organic and non-GMO, aligning with clean eating preferences. Nonetheless, always review ingredient lists to identify any additives or preservatives you wish to avoid.
